The Parramatta Eels have confirmed young gun Blaize Talagi will be departing the club at the end of the NRL season, and the club reportedly believes he’ll sign with the Panthers. The 19-year-old’s future has been the source of much speculation over the last few months, with reports linking him to a number of rival clubs.

And in a monumental blow for incoming coach Jason Ryles, the Eels confirmed on Wednesday that Talagi had informed management he won’t be accepting their offer for next season. The teenager made his NRL debut earlier this season, and has been a shining light for the club mired at the bottom of the ladder.

After initially knocking back an option to stay for next season, Talagi had attracted interest from multiple rival clubs before Wednesday’s decision. “The club made a very strong offer to Blaize, provided a clear path for his football future and consistently made it clear to Blaize and his family that we wanted him to be part of the club long-term.” Parramatta CEO Jim Sarantinos said in a statement. “While we are disappointed, particularly given the opportunities provided to Blaize during his time at the club, we wish him all the best.”
